Abilene, Texas - West Texas A&M University tied for 10th place among fifteen teams in the Charles Coody West Texas Intercollegiate Golf Tournament, which concluded Tuesday at the Diamondback Golf Club in Abilene, Texas.

The Buffs shot a second round 284 over the par-71, 6,977-yard course, the second-lowest team score of the day. St. Edward's won the event with an overall team score of 559, while St. Edwards' Collin Mayer took individual honors with rounds of 68-68-136.

Leading the Buffs was Geoff Phemister (senior, Canyon, Texas), who carded scores of 75-69-144 to place in a tie for 13th, individually. Other WT finishers were Roy Holdeman (junior, Anthony, N.M.), who shot 73-72-145 to tie for 15th, Colin Cruz (sophomore, Amarillo, Texas), who placed in a tie for 51st with scores of 80-73-153, Brandon Holub (junior, Gilbert, Ariz.), tied for 66th with 82-75-157 and Tate Allred, who tied for 72nd with scores of 85-75-160

"With the exception of Roy, we didn't play particularly well on Monday," said WT head coach Ryan Leaf. "We were more focused during Tuesday's round and it showed in the way we finished. I was very proud of the scores we carded, by everyone, in the second round."

The Buffs next outing will be Sept. 22-23 when they compete NSU Men's Golf Classic, held at Emerald Falls Golf Club in Broken Arrow, Okla.
